Abstract
An example method of transforming polygonal meshes by sub-polychord collapse may include identifying, among a plurality of sub-polychords of a given size, a seed sub-polychord having an optimal value of a metric associated with collapsing the respective sub-polychord. The example method may further include identifying a first test value of the metric for a first test sub-polychord comprising the seed sub-polychord and a first adjacent edge, and further identifying a second test value of the metric for a second test sub-polychord comprising the seed sub-polychord and a second adjacent edge. The example method may further include, responsive to determining a minimum of the first test value of the metric and the second test value of the metrics is less than a base value of the metric for the seed sub-polychord, transforming the seed sub-polychord by adding an adjacent edge that produces a test sub-polychord having the minimum test value.
